Jessica Carn was paid $212,022.53 in total compensation as Associate Vice-Principal (Development) at Queen's University in 2025, 112% above Ontario's $100,000.00 Sunshine List threshold.

Jessica Carn has appeared on the Ontario Sunshine List 4 times since 2022, earning $698K in combined disclosed pay — an average of $174,440.00 a year, up 40% over that span.

That is 21% above the average disclosed pay of $174,913.95 across 1,469 listed Queen's University employees.
